Margaret Moore Releases Science of Leadership Book
Contemporary leadership is evolving beyond charisma and authority, emphasizing behavioral science, self-awareness, and the empowerment of others. Margaret Moore and other experts argue that effective leaders measure their success by the performance and engagement of their teams, advocating for skills such as humility, care, and accountability as essential for unlocking employee potential (Article 1). Coaches like Nick Tubach and Angie Harrop stress the importance of a coaching mindset, where leaders guide through curiosity, ask powerful questions, and foster trust, accountability, and authentic engagement rather than simply providing answers or directives (Articles 2 and 4). The coaching approach is also vital for advancing diversity, with leaders like Cecile Peterkin helping women overcome internalized doubts and societal conditioning to claim their space and influence in male-dominated environments (Article 3). Additionally, as leaders progress to boardroom roles, executive coaching must address the distinct mindset and skills required for governance, shifting from operational leadership to strategic oversight and fostering judgment among peers (Article 5). Overall, leadership development now demands adaptability, inclusivity, and a shift from directing to enabling, ensuring leaders are prepared for both organizational and governance challenges.
